Deccan Elegance. Maharashtrian Small Checks Lugadi Saree - HaldiPatta. Geometry finds quiet eloquence in this six-yard celebration of tradition. Offering comfort through long hours of ceremonial wear, this piece stands as a radiant reminder of regional pride. HaldiPatta brings together bright green and yellow checks in perfect rhythm, framed by a rich mustard-red border. The pallu, in vivid red, comes alive with contrasting white temple-inspired patterns. The Lugdi traces its origins to northern Karnataka and bordering regions of Maharashtra, particularly from Dharwad, a town steeped in cultural legacy and classical craft traditions. The lugdi fabric is light, airy and offers a crisp, composed fall. Traditionally worn in the Kasta or Nauvari drape these Lugdis have slowly transitioned to more contemporary draping styles. The saree is distinctively known for a plain minimalistic body complemented by contrast borders featuring temple-inspired or rudraksha motifs rendered in clean, linear geometry. Their timeless charm often embrace an earthy palette and minimalistic designs wrapped in subdued elegance.
